See how debt consolidation interest rates are formulated. Fixed interest rates are better for you. With them, the rate you pay throughout the whole time you have the loan stays the same. Be aware of any sliding interest scales. Often over time they can lead to paying out more in interest than you were in the first place.

Are you desperate for a debt consolidation solution? If you have a 401k, this might be what you need. In essence, you’re borrowing from yourself. Get all the details first though; it can be risky because it can deplete your retirement funds.
You might be able to remove some money out of your retirement fund to help you get your high-interest credit cards paid off. Only do this if you’re sure you can afford to pay it back within five years. You will be required to pay tax and fees for a penalty if you cannot.

When you consolidate your debts, make sure to consider which debts are worth consolidating and which should be kept separately. If you have zero interest on something right now, then it wouldn’t make sense to switch it to one that has a higher rate of interest. When getting any debt consolidation loan, commit yourself to repaying it in less than 5 years. A five year plan gives you enough time to pay the debt off, but a longer plan would be a lot more expensive because of the interest adding up.
